Verify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) with DMV

Verifying your vehicle’s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) is a critical step in the car registration process in California. This crucial check ensures that your vehicle matches the records held by the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V). A valid VIN is essential for issuing registration, as it provides unique identification for each vehicle, including its make, model, year, and production details. The application process begins with filling out Form MV-52, the Registration and Title Application. Here, you’ll need to provide detailed information about your vehicle, including its make, model, year, and, most importantly, the unique VIN number. Accurately recording this data is paramount as it facilitates a seamless vin inspection and registration process. After completing the form, submit it along with the required fees at any DMV field office or via mail. The registration fee varies based on vehicle type and age, so ensure you’re aware of the specific charges applicable to your car.
